Output 8fdbdc9f8da20eb9ae0b4a1db5a67ef9a9e68e7f79ec77e7ccd100272dcaef54:0

value
640838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f519c52b385db281da54f2473c4cdecd1635486 OP_EQUAL
address
3K8ckbARpFsYJvFqdZinJdQeeHYQiTQG8T
transaction
8fdbdc9f8da20eb9ae0b4a1db5a67ef9a9e68e7f79ec77e7ccd100272dcaef54
spent
true